I bought a used black MT for $60, robbed what parts I wanted and flipped it for $125.
I sprayed the bowl and lid with some WD-40, not much cause it goes a long way, then used a razor scraper to get the bulk off. Washed it all down then sprayed some more WD-40 in a some 0000 steel wool and finished cleaning it inside and out plus the ash sweeps with some 2000 grit.
WD-40 won't evaporate it goes forever as a lubricant for cleaning and polishing.
Then washed it all down again and used detail spray and a clay bar on the outside to remove the water spots.
Soaked a used hinged grate in some oven cleaner then wire brushed it, bought a new charcoal grate tho.
Washed everything down again with Dawn Ultra.
Clean up the nuts and hardware with a mini wire brush, a little detail spray to sharpen the plastic, polish the ash catcher and legs she looked close brand new again.
